Role: Data Architect- Databricks, ADF

Duration: 2 years

Location: Remote

About the Role:

Seeking a highly skilled Data Architect with strong hands-on experience in Databricks and Azure Data Factory (ADF), combined with deep domain knowledge in the insurance industry—specifically across Guidewire Policy, Billing, and Claims systems. This role requires leadership in client-facing engagements and a proven background with top-tier consulting firms such as Accenture, Deloitte, or Capgemini.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Design, develop, and implement scalable and secure data architecture solutions using Azure Databricks and Azure Data Factory.
  • Lead end-to-end data architecture strategies for insurance clients, with a strong focus on Guidewire platforms (PolicyCenter, BillingCenter, and ClaimCenter).
  • Engage directly with clients to understand business requirements and translate them into technical data architecture solutions.
  • Lead and manage data transformation and modernization programs across the insurance value chain.
  • Provide architectural oversight and mentorship to development teams working on Azure cloud-based solutions.
  • Collaborate with enterprise architects, data engineers, and BI developers to ensure architectural alignment.
  • Ensure compliance with data governance, security, and privacy policies.

Required Qualifications:

  • 10+ years of overall experience in data architecture, with at least 3+ years in Azure cloud platforms.
  • 3+ years hands-on experience in Databricks and ADF, with strong proficiency in building ETL/ELT pipelines.
  • Deep understanding of insurance business processes, especially:

Guidewire PolicyCenter, BillingCenter, and ClaimCenter data models.

  • Experience in client-facing leadership roles; ability to manage stakeholders and drive strategic initiatives.
  • Consulting background with firms such as Accenture, Deloitte, or Capgemini (preferred or required).
  • Excellent communication, problem-solving, and documentation skills.

Preferred Skills:

  • Azure Synapse, Delta Lake, Power BI, and Azure Data Lake Storage Gen2.
  • Understanding of data governance frameworks and tools like Azure Purview.
  • Familiarity with Agile delivery methodologies.
  • Industry certifications in Azure or Databricks are a plus
